Design and Build

The Pelican R20 Ruck Case boasts a rugged and durable design, constructed from high-quality materials that can withstand the toughest conditions. The case is built to last, with reinforced corners and a sturdy handle that makes it easy to carry. The case’s dimensions are 20 inches (50.8 cm) long, 6.9 inches (17.5 cm) wide, and 11 inches (27.9 cm) tall, making it a versatile option for various applications.

Key Features:

  • Reinforced corners for added protection against drops and bumps
  • Rugged nylon construction for maximum durability
  • EVA foam interior for customized equipment support and protection
  • 32 oz (900 g) Gütermann ballistics nylon for enhanced strength and water resistance
  • Weather-resistant design for outdoor use in various conditions
  • Easy-glide handle for reduced fatigue and improved mobility

Hands-on Experience

After using the Pelican R20 Ruck Case for several weeks, I can confidently attest to its exceptional performance. The case has been subjected to harsh weather conditions, rough handling, and heavy use, and it has withstood the test. The EVA foam interior has provided excellent support for my equipment, and the reinforced corners have saved my gear from potential damage. The weather-resistant design has kept my equipment dry even in torrential rain and humidity.

Pros and Cons:

Pros:

  • Excellent build quality and durability
  • Customizable EVA foam interior for tailored support and protection
  • Large storage capacity for various equipment and accessories
  • Weather-resistant design for outdoor use
  • Easy-glide handle for reduced fatigue and improved mobility
  • Versatile size for various applications

Cons:

  • Limited color options (only green and black)
  • The case can be bulky when fully extended
  • Some users may find the handle position awkward for one-handed use
  • The closing mechanism can be slightly difficult to engage and disengage
  • Weight: 5.79 lbs (2.62 kg) may be a consideration for backpackers or ultralight enthusiasts
